July 10, 2023•Port house Delaforce has named Worldwide Libations as its exclusive importer to the U.S. The agreement covers Delaforce’s full portfolio, including Ports and Douro Valley grown table wines. Wordwide Libations will now be responsible for Delaforce’s Ruby ($17), Tawny ($17), Rosé ($22), Late Bottled Vintage ($22), 10 Year Old Tawny ($34), 20 Year Old Tawny ($57), and various vintage releases. In addition, the importer will handle table wines Alvarinho ($19); a red blend made from Touriga Nacional, Touriga Franca, Tinta Roriz, and Tinta Barroca ($13); and a Touriga Nacional ($24).
•Actor Danny Trejo has launched Trejo’s Spirits, a new line of alcohol-free spirits. The new brand is kicking off with a 0.0% abv vegan Tequila alternative. The company describes the flavor as earthy with prominent agave notes and more subtle floral and citrus flavors. Trejo’s Spirits Zero Proof Tequila is currently available through Danny Trejo’s website, Trejo’s Tacos, and Stack Supply for $36 a bottle. Looking ahead, Trejo’s Spirits plans to release an alcohol-free mezcal, American whiskey, gin, and rum.
